arm64: dts: ti: k3-am642-sk: Add boot phase tags marking
authorNishanth Menon <nm@ti.com>
Mon, 11 Sep 2023 17:29:02 +0000 (12:29 -0500)
committerVignesh Raghavendra <vigneshr@ti.com>
Mon, 2 Oct 2023 14:20:15 +0000 (19:50 +0530)
bootph-all as phase tag was added to dt-schema
(dtschema/schemas/bootph.yaml) to describe various node usage during
boot phases with DT.

Describe the same for AM642-sk boot devices.
